Output a96e73fafbbe73b1c803d5fceef9e495c66206ae1b4d53909fadf2589b3777b5:0

value
59814177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e3c64e68ae08aa21c98c99871e7ab496f12f0e OP_EQUAL
address
3BLujkAJmSHrfwxSm4x3YUXeB3ZfMYztQJ
transaction
a96e73fafbbe73b1c803d5fceef9e495c66206ae1b4d53909fadf2589b3777b5
confirmations
522146
spent
true